After talking with the Debian Maintainer, and looking at the policy for
what should be done with daemons, I'm closing this bug.

Daemons should only be stopped (and restarted) when
upgrading/installing/removing when they are system daemons. However,
trackerd runs under your user. So this would be like killing firefox if
you remove it (and that doesn't happen).

Anyway, when you log out and in again, or restart the computer, trackerd
will stop.
